Defeat in New York
Los Pájaros fell 1-2 to fellow expansion team Westchester SC away from home. The first half produced Texoma FC’s first penalty of the season, with Teddy Baker stepping up to take the spot kick but deflecting off the cross bar. The back and forth 1st half would come to an end with both sides yet to score.
The start of the second half would see Los Pájaros take the lead off of Reid Valentine’s goal, the 1st of his professional career. 15 minutes later, Westchester would capitalize on a corner to even the score. Substitutions on both ends would follow with Aldair Flowers-Gamboa making his second appearance in consecutive games since joining. USL League One’s top goalscorer would find the back of the net in the 83rd minute, ultimately proving to be the game winner.
